Here's my entry for [livejournal.com profile] somein30 round 15, which was all about music! I went with Hard mode, which meant taking inspiration from music genres. I used my two absolute favorite genres: steampunk and dark cabaret. These are two obscure, closely related genres (many artists do both, and musically they sound similarish, the biggest differences are the visuals and themes in lyrics).

Steampunk music is obviously all about the steampunk aesthethics: vintage, tech-y, muted colors, lots of neutral tones like brown and beige, grunge, with some ingredients from scifi and westerns and the Victorian era. The songs are often funny and tell stories about crazy inventions and imaginative adventures.
Dark cabaret is a slightly darker genre where the lyrics are often about death and decadence, but as opposed to other dark genres like goth rock or black metal, it doesn't take itself seriously at all, it's kind of like the "dark humour" genre of music. The visuals are very often b&w with a vintage, burlesque look with some creepy/dark elements thrown in. Both genres also have some circus/carnival vibes to them. Musically both of these genres usually fall somewhere in the folk range, the songs tend to be catchy and even sound a bit like children's songs. The dark cabaret genre is particularly fun in that the creepy vibe comes from the clash of fun, catchy melodies combined with dark themes in the lyrics.

With better time (maybe in the summer) I could write a tutorial for one of these, but just to give some quick answers...
- the coloring on 3 is how I do most of my colorings: just individually coloring every part (all the pieces of his clothing, including the metal mask) to make sure there is enough clear color distinction between all parts of the icon. The coloring methods vary cause the same thing won't work for everything, but I mainly use things like Variations, Gradient maps (my favorite), Color balance, Selective coloring, basic color layers on various different blend modes (often Soft light or Color, but Multiply is surprisingly useful as well), and just everything, I always want to keep things varied just to make sure I don't get stuck with any routine. The important point is that all coloring layers are masked to only affect one part. This is super super slow and painstaking and will look like a mess unless the masking is precise, but I don't currently know any better way to get the effect I want.
- the coloring on 27 was mainly done with various gradient maps on soft light first to get to a type of contrast that I wanted, and once that was achieved I just put another masked gradient map over his hair (on normal but a low opactity) to get a little bit of color difference there. This was an easier icon to color since only one part needed masking.
- as for textures, I used different textures in all of these cause I wanted slightly different types and levels of grittiness in each one. A few of the ones I found especially useful are this and this by NYVelvet for the gridlike effects, and then there are tons of general grunge textures like this and this by [livejournal.com profile] innocent_lexys, but it really varies a lot (usually I try at least a dozen different textures on every icon until finally I just have to accept one... or five :P).
